Glenwood Sub is a platted subdivision identifier in Coral Springs—a locator code, not a marketing name—so there is no common-area master plan, no gated entrance, and no shared amenity package. What you're buying is the house itself and the location: established central Broward, proximate to major corridors and retail without the premiums attached to newer master-planned neighborhoods.
With only two closings captured in the current window, the market here is defined by individual-home condition and lot premiums rather than community momentum. Sellers should expect pricing to hinge entirely on updates and finishes; buyers gain flexibility to negotiate based on the property's specifics rather than competing in a hot subdivision brand.

What you're actually buying in Glenwood Sub
Glenwood Sub is a plat designation, not a branded community. There is no HOA amenity center, no pool, no clubhouse, and no gatehouse. Homes sit on their own lots within the broader Coral Springs grid, and what you get is defined entirely by the footprint, condition, and updates of the individual property. This is not a lifestyle-amenity purchase—it is a straight real-estate decision driven by house and location.
The upside is price discipline and addressable Coral Springs services—parks, recreation programs, and proximity to the Sawgrass Expressway and retail along University Drive—without paying the premium for a master-planned seal. The downside is the absence of turnkey community features and the variability inherent in older platted subdivisions: your neighbor's deferred maintenance is visible, and resale appeal depends on your own improvements, not the subdivision's curb appeal.
Transaction volume is thin, which means comps are sparse and each sale stands on its own merits. Buyers should inspect closely and adjust expectations to the reality of an established Broward subdivision; sellers should price to condition and be prepared for appraisal sensitivity when comparable sales are few.
